GQCB014530CBT Description
GQCB014530CBT Description
The GQCB014530CBT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-precision thin-film resistor network designed for demanding electronic applications. This 23-resistor array features a 453Ω resistance value with an ultra-tight 0.25% tolerance and a low ±100ppm/°C temperature coefficient, ensuring stable performance across a wide temperature range of 70°C to 125°C. Housed in a 24-pin QSOP ceramic package, it offers a 1W total power rating (0.05W per resistor) and a 100V maximum voltage rating, making it suitable for precision analog and digital circuits. The gull-wing termination and surface-mount design facilitate easy PCB integration, while its rectangular ceramic case enhances thermal and mechanical durability.
GQCB014530CBT Features
- High Precision: 0.25% tolerance and ±100ppm/°C TCR for reliable signal integrity.
- Robust Construction: Ceramic QSOP package ensures superior heat dissipation and mechanical strength.
- Space-Efficient: Compact dimensions (8.66mm × 6.02mm × 1.47mm) with a 0.64mm terminal pitch for high-density layouts.
- Wide Operating Range: Rated for 125°C maximum temperature, ideal for industrial and automotive environments (though not PPAP/automotive certified).
- Low-Power Design: 1/20W per resistor minimizes thermal drift in sensitive applications.
- Non-RoHS Compliant: Suitable for legacy or specialized systems requiring leaded components.
